The Remus Horse Sanctuary in Essex successfully hosted its inaugural Red Carpet Charity Gala Evening at Elstree Film Studios on November 15, 2025, raising over £22,000 to fund the construction of a specialized ‘Gala Paddock’ for horses suffering from laminitis. The sold-out event combined Hollywood glamour with heartfelt stories of equine rescue, featuring exotic cuisine, live entertainment, and a charity auction. The funds raised will support the creation of a purpose-built facility designed to provide tailored care and a supportive environment for horses affected by this painful and debilitating hoof condition.
Founded over 40 years ago by Sue Burton, Remus Horse Sanctuary specializes in rescuing and rehabilitating neglected and elderly horses, particularly those with complex health issues like laminitis. The gala’s success highlights the strong community support for the Sanctuary’s mission and the importance of fundraising events in sustaining its work, as it receives no government funding. The Gala Paddock project represents a significant enhancement in care quality, ensuring better management and comfort for vulnerable horses, while the Sanctuary continues to welcome ongoing donations, sponsorships, and volunteer support.
